How to Redeem Dying Light Docket Codes

Once you’ve gathered a few codes, here’s what to do next:

  1. Head over to dockets.dyinglight.com.
  2. Log in or create a free Techland account.
  3. Link your platform (Steam, PlayStation, or Xbox) to make sure the rewards reach your game.
  4. Enter your Docket codes in the “Redeem” section and hit submit.

When you next launch Dying Light: The Beast, your rewards will appear automatically in your in-game stash – ready to claim.

Why Players Care About Dockets

For the uninitiated, Dockets aren’t just cosmetic. Depending on the code tier, they can unlock powerful weapons, gear skins, and special blueprints. In past Dying Light games, Gold-tier Dockets were especially rare and usually tied to time-limited events or major milestones in the series.

Given Techland’s focus on community engagement, it’s safe to assume The Beast’s Docket system will feature similar high-value rewards – and maybe even exclusive crossovers later down the line.
